Back to the main focus of students mining in their dorms. It's funny and somewhat ironic that universities such as Syracuse is warning students "not to use school resources to own personal financial gains." Well why else do students go to school? Schools are down right expensive and it only makes sense that kids today to figure out ways to pay off school.

Personally I think it's silly to be mining while in college. On the surface it may seem to be free but college is the best time for people to learn and gain the necessary skills to build a career on. The mining is only a distraction to the school experience.

For those who are doing it and argue mining is not bothering their school experience is lying. The noise and heat produced in dorm room is not ideal. Furthermore maintaining miner and updating software periodically is no easy task. The more one relies on services to help mining such as minergate would cut in on profits making it even more difficult to earn.

As an experience miner I would recommend only mine as a hobby. It is fun to learn and play but the reward no longer outweighs the effort. To many are looking at the easy way to earn and crypto prices have cratered.
